Transaction 8b0602e1bd77fb83008b30d79247c69826c163a2a6cba06c505dbadf34169eea

2 Input
2 Outputs
  • 8b0602e1bd77fb83008b30d79247c69826c163a2a6cba06c505dbadf34169eea:0
  • value  1620628
    address  3KFs68Axynyh2atPb1x9yZK7qpVuWZMMHu
  • 8b0602e1bd77fb83008b30d79247c69826c163a2a6cba06c505dbadf34169eea:1
  • value  949
    address  3AHRUJc39fddVtHcvNnPQmhS1aFYKrM3ro